Q: Transfer from nominee to ownership status what is the remedy.
We are four unmarried brothers staying together. All are senior citizens and are staying at the same place since last 53 years. Our father expired in 2008 and he had nominated all four of us with 25% share. The society has noted down the same in records and has made all four of us as npminees.What should be done so that all four of us are members and not nominees?Revert please.Thanks in advance.
Advocate Ajit Rameshchandra Powar answered
Your will have to make an application to the society to make one amongst you as the primary member and others as secondary member or associate members. Remember as per law the soc is obliged to make only one as primary member so that all communications are addressed to him. For further details pls call

Q: na plot developer invite for society
recently i received a copy of invite from developer, to the 300 plot owner in the gated community in palghar district, for a meeting last week, but did not happen due to poor response. now one of the members sent a whatsapp group invite and around 40 has joined the group (out of 300 plot owners), but only 20 of them revealed their plot nos. can this admin and his friends represent 300 plot owners meet developer and discuss on society( after bdevoper has not given any update after email invite
Advocate Ajit Rameshchandra Powar answered
It’s difficult to understand exactly what you are saying completely which would require a direct discussion. Well if you are talking of forming a society then let me inform that the present number is too small to form any society. However with the present number you can approach the builder / developer to form a society and request a list of all allottees with numbers. If he does not cooperate you can approach the DRCS of your zone …

Q: Brutal Ragging In 11 12 By Other 17-18 Year Old Males
Details:----- 1)psychological torture. 2)physical ragging examples--->pushing/slapping/throwing stuff from behind/throwing water. .He is not going to school due to ragging.What can be done.It is an ISC. board school
Advocate Ajit Rameshchandra Powar answered
You first need to complain to the principle in writing and don’t forget to take an acknowledgement of serving the complaint to the principle. Besides you can also complain to the police as there are anti ragging provisions which can be made use of. However before approaching the police it is suggested you get some legal consultation.
